HB 1619 IN
Lawful carry by state elected officials and staff.
A state bill is a proposed law in a state legislature — separate from the U.S. Congress. Learn more →
Summary
Permits a member of the general assembly, professional staff of the general assembly, and a state officer to carry a handgun within the state capitol building and on the property of the Indiana government center campus if the person is not prohibited from carrying a handgun by state or federal law.
